Dublin Ireland Travel Guide

[Last updated January 16, 2021]

It's a city of storytellers and pubs, quaint, cozy, and in parts boisterous. You can hit the Temple Bar pub scene running, sip a pint or two of Guinness dark ale at the 12th-century Brazen Head restaurant-pub, pause for a selfie on the Ha'penny iron footbridge across the River Liffey, check out the 1,200-year-old Book of Kells at Trinity College, shop for some Donegal tweed on the Grafton shopping strip, watch Gaelic football at the 82,000-seat Croke Park, and step back and admire the city's oldest Georgian street, Henrietta. And you know, there are lots and lots of leprechauns – you just have to look for them! – and lots of green all around, especially if you come in February on St Paddy's Day! So, hey, cheers!
